      • So, what exactly are remainders? In simple terms, remainders are the leftover values after a division operation. When you divide one number by another, the result is a quotient (the answer) and a remainder (the leftover amount). For example, if you divide 17 by 5, the quotient is 3 and the remainder is 2. Remainders are essential in mathematics because they help us understand the properties of numbers and their relationships.
